REIGNING South East junior A football champions Ballymartle will take on either Ballygarvan or Crosshaven in the first round of the 2019 championship following the draw last week.
Ballymartle made history in 2018 when they won this title for the first time after they beat Valley Rovers by 1-14 to 0-7 in the divisional decider.
Beaten 2018 finalists Valleys will meet Ballinhassig in round one this season.

JAFC: preliminary round – Carrigaline v Courcey Rovers, Ballygarvan v Crosshaven. Round 1 – Winners of Carrigaline/Courcey Rovers v Belgooly, Winners of Ballygarvan/Crosshaven v Ballymartle, Tracton v Shamrocks, Valley Rovers v Ballinhassig.
Defending South East junior A hurling champions Courcey Rovers will meet Carrigaline in round one of this year’s competition. Courceys beat Ballinhassig, Tracton, Shamrocks and Valleys en route to last year’s win.
